In 2002, Professor Kathleen Coleman, an expert on gladiators in ancient Rome and the technical advisor for the Oscar award-winning film, 'Gladiator', delivered the 15th Todd Memorial Lecture titled 'Bonds of Danger: Communal Life in the Gladiatorial Barracks of Ancient Rome'. In this lecture, published in 2005, Professor Coleman explored the world of gladiators looking at the words and images preserved on the walls of Pompeii. Books.
